Meaning of Breese:
Breese is a refreshing and harmonious name suitable for both baby girls and boys. It is derived from the Old English word 'breað', meaning 'breeze' or 'gentle wind'. Breese represents a child who is gentle, tranquil, and free-spirited. The name carries the essence of nature and serenity, evoking a sense of tranquility and peacefulness. Breese is destined to bring a calming presence to those around them, reminding others to embrace the beauty of simplicity and find peace in the midst of chaos.
- Gender: Unisex
- Origin: English
- US popularity: In 2011, 5 newborns in the United States were named Breese (Social Security Administration data).
